Biography

Jessica Beauvais is an associate in the New York City office. She currently concentrates her practice in the area of construction/labor law, premises liability and complex torts. She engages in various phases of litigation including fact investigation, depositions, motion practice and all aspects of trial work. Jessica also has experience defending an internationally known manufacturer of elevators and escalators against premises liability and personal injury claims for negligent maintenance and repairs, device malfunctions and latent defects.

Ms. Beauvais obtained Bachelors of Arts in Political Science and Philosophy from Fordham University. She received a Juris Doctorate from Hofstra University School of Law. She is admitted to the bar at the New York Second Judicial Department, New York Eastern District, New York Southern District and the United States Supreme Court. She was a recipient of award for outstanding work and dedication to pro bono service from the New York Lawyers’ Association in 2013. Ms. Beauvais has been named as a Top 100 Black Lawyers from The National Black Lawyers for the Year 2020.

Ms. Beauvais is an avid long-distance runner and has completed various marathons both domestically and abroad. She holds membership with the New York Road Runners and National Black Marathoners Association. She was inducted to the Marathon Maniacs Club for completing 3 marathons in less than 90 days and is embarking to complete a marathon in the 50 states and 7 continents.
